If you are tired of getting up early in order to be the last one in the ski resort, you should better book your next vacation in a hotel on the ski slope. Nearly every skiing area in South Tyrol has some accommodation structures in its immediate vicinity.
In some cases, it is actually possible just to open the hotel door, to strap on the skis and to throw yourself into the pleasure. Ski hotels that are not that close offer own shuttle buses that take you to your destination on time every morning – so you can leave your own car at home in any case.

What are the advantages of hotels right on the slopes in South Tyrol?
Hotels right on the slopes offer a ‘ski-in/ski-out’ experience – you can strap on your skis right outside the hotel door and hit the slopes, saving yourself the shuttle ride and maximising your time in the ski area.
What should you pay particular attention to when booking a hotel on the slopes in South Tyrol?
It is important to choose a location directly on the slopes, with a ski depot or storage room in the hotel, cooperation with a ski school or ski hire, good access to the slopes and the option of returning without a shuttle.
